Thank you for the reply. I have already bought the computer and unfortunately got what I was afraid of. It is not a nVidia Geforce 950m 4GB GDDR5. but a nVidia Geforce 950m 4GB GDDR3. Hopefully I will help someone with this answer to not make the same mistake as I did.
